The world moves faster and faster these days, and it doesn't stop for grief. But grief will affect us all at one time or another, and it's not something we can "opt out of" like we can with eblasts. The community is invited to learn about grief in our modern world this Friday, Aug. 18 with a FREE Lunch and Learn offered by Alive Hospice.

New Realities of Grief In Our Technology-Driven World will be presented this Friday, Aug. 18 from 12 to 1 p.m. at The Residence at Alive Hospice Murfreesboro, 1629 Williams Drive (near Murfreesboro Medical Clinic and DCI). Speaker: Pam Quaintance, LCSW, one of Alive's Murfreesboro grief counselors. The program will include a free lunch. Space is limited, and participants may register while space lasts at https://www.alivehospice.org/learn/murfreesboro.

Alive Hospice's monthly Lunch and Learn Series is presented the third Friday of each month at The Residence at Alive Hospice Murfreesboro.

Alive Hospice is a nonprofit health care provider of compassionate care and support for terminally ill patients and their families, grief counseling for adults and children, and community education about the end of life. For more information, visit AliveHospice.org or call 615-327-1085.
